What Is A Mini Indoor AC Unit
A mini indoor AC unit refers to a compact cooling device designed to cool a small space efficiently. Often part of a mini split system, it includes an indoor air-handling unit that works in tandem with an outdoor condenser. The result is a ductless, zone-based cooling solution that delivers cool air directly to the desired area without exhausting warm air through walls. These units are popular in bedrooms, home offices, and small living areas where full-size central air is unnecessary.
Key Features To Look For
When evaluating a mini indoor AC unit, several features influence performance, comfort, and energy use. Pay attention to:
- Cooling Capacity measured in BTU. Match the unit’s BTU rating to room size for efficient cooling.
- Inverter Compressor technology for variable speed operation, quieter performance, and better energy efficiency.
- Energy Efficiency Ratio (EER) and Seasonal Energy Efficiency Ratio (SEER) ratings indicating operating costs.
- Variable Airflow and multiple fan speeds for precise comfort control.
- Thermostat And Remote Control options for setpoint accuracy and convenience.
- Air Quality Features such as filtration, allergen reduction, and humidity control.
- Installation Type including wall-mount indoor units, ceiling cassette variants, or floor-standing styles.
Benefits Of Mini Indoor AC Units
Mini indoor AC units offer several advantages for U.S. homes and apartments. First, their ductless design minimizes energy loss associated with central systems. Second, zoning capabilities allow different rooms to be cooled independently, reducing wasted energy. Third, the compact form factor supports flexible placement and easier retrofits in spaces without existing ducts. Finally, modern models provide quiet operation and advanced filtration, contributing to improved indoor air quality.
Limitations And Considerations
Despite strengths, mini indoor AC units have limitations to consider. They typically require professional installation for correct refrigerant charging and line-set routing. Single-zone configurations may not supply uniform cooling across large spaces, and multi-zone systems increase upfront costs. In humid climates, humidity removal effectiveness depends on unit capacity and outdoor conditions. Accessibility for maintenance, such as filter cleaning, is essential to sustain performance.
Sizing, Installation And Placement
Accurate sizing is essential for comfort and efficiency. A rough guideline pairs room area with BTU needs, but factors like ceiling height, sun exposure, and insulation matter. A licensed HVAC pro can perform a Manual J calculation or equivalent to determine the right capacity. Placement should minimize obstruction to airflow and allow clear drainage. Outdoor components require appropriate clearance and protection from the elements. A well-planned installation reduces noise, vibration, and refrigerant issues.

Energy Efficiency And Operating Costs
Mini indoor AC units often deliver lower operating costs than portable or window units due to ductless design and inverter technology. Inverter-driven compressors adjust output to match cooling demand, saving energy. SEER values of newer models typically range from mid- to high-teens, depending on brand and capacity. Real-world energy use also depends on room insulation, setpoint choices, and maintenance. Routine filter cleaning or replacement contributes to sustained efficiency and better air quality.
Maintenance Tips
Effective maintenance extends the life of a mini indoor AC unit and preserves performance. Establish a regular schedule that includes:
- Filter Cleaning Or Replacement every 1–3 months, depending on usage and air quality.
- Outdoor Unit Clearances to prevent debris buildup and ensure adequate airflow.
- Condensate Drainage Check to avoid water leaks or overflow.
- System Scan for unusual noises or smells, which may indicate refrigerant or mechanical problems.
- Professional Service every 1–2 years for refrigerant inspection, electrical connections, and overall performance checks.
Choosing The Right Model
Selecting the right mini indoor AC unit involves balancing room size, energy efficiency, and user preferences. Consider:
- Room Size And BTU alignment to ensure adequate cooling without overworking the compressor.
- Energy Efficiency with inverter technology and favorable SEER/EER ratings.
- Noise Levels measured in decibels (dB); look for units with lower dB ratings for bedrooms and study areas.
- Installation Complexity and warranty coverage from the manufacturer and installer.
- Smart Features such as Wi-Fi connectivity, voice control, and smart thermostats for convenient operation.
Common Mistakes To Avoid
Avoid common missteps that hinder performance or increase costs. Do not oversize a unit, as it can short-cycle and fail to dehumidify properly. Don’t neglect proper drainage and leak checks, which can cause water damage. Skipping professional installation can lead to refrigerant leaks or unsafe electrical connections. Lastly, relying on a single small unit for a large living area will result in uneven cooling and higher energy use.
Practical Installation Scenarios
Mini indoor AC units work well in a variety of spaces. In studios or small bedrooms, a single-zone wall-mounted unit delivers rapid, efficient cooling. In light commercial spaces like home offices or small shops, a multi-zone mini split system can provide targeted comfort with separate control for each area. For renters, modular kits offer a non-permanent solution with easy removal when moving. Always verify local electrical requirements and ensure a service warranty is in place before installation.
Cost Considerations
Upfront costs vary by capacity, brand, and whether the installation includes an outdoor condenser. A basic single-zone mini split might range from several hundred to a few thousand dollars. Multi-zone systems increase costs but improve comfort and efficiency across multiple rooms. Operational costs depend on usage, insulation, and thermostat strategy. When evaluating options, compare installed costs against expected energy savings over time to determine total value.
